Construction NewsBRIEFS! 3-26-2012

Municipalities would be authorized to finance certain remediation and redevelopment projects by the incremental revenues from the personal income tax and sales and use taxes attributable to the project if House Bill 5500 before the Finance, Revenue and Bonding Committee becomes law.

Municipal stormwater authorities would be authorized to construct, own, operate and maintain public or common improvements under House Bill 5492 before the Planning and Development Committee.

Excessive noise that violates a municipal ordinance and results in a citation and three or more arrests constitutes a public nuisance that municipalities can abate in order to provide greater local protections under House Bill 5489, pending in the Judiciary Committee.

Development within areas around certain privately owned, publicly used airports in the state would require notice for proposed construction and determination of environmental effects under House Bill 5467 in the Commerce Committee. Environmental compatibility planning around such airports must address needed land-use actions to mitigate adverse environmental impacts.
